About the Role: We are seeking an experienced Senior Project Manager to lead the deployment of Continuous Identity for our customers. The successful candidate will be responsible for managing the project lifecycle, ensuring timely and within-budget delivery, and meeting client expectations. The ideal candidate will have experience in managing IT projects, specifically in the security domain, strong communication and organization skills, and a deep understanding of Identity and Access Management solutions. The project manager will work closely with the technical team, sales, and customer stakeholders to plan, execute, and monitor project progress.

What You’ll Do: • Manage the project lifecycle, from pre-kickoff to closure, ensuring that projects are delivered on time, within budget, and to the highest quality standards.

• Develop and manage project plans, resource allocation plans, and project schedules to ensure successful project execution.

• Create project collateral and artifacts to build an effective project management practice.

• Coordinate with clients to understand their requirements, gather project information, and provide project updates.

• Lead and manage a team of technical resources, including engineers and consultants, to ensure successful project delivery.

• Identify and mitigate project risks, issues, and dependencies, and develop contingency plans to ensure project success.

• Develop and maintain project documentation, including project plans, status reports, and meeting minutes.

• Collaborate with internal stakeholders, including sales, product, and support teams, to ensure alignment and effective communication.

• Ensure that projects are delivered in accordance with industry best practices, and that clients receive high-quality services.

• Conduct project post-implementation reviews to identify areas for improvement and implement changes to improve future project deliver y.

What You’ll Need: • 10+ years of experience in managing IT projects, specifically in the security domain.

• Strong understanding of Identity and Access Management solutions including their architecture, functionality, and implementation.

• Proven experience in managing projects using standard methodologies, including waterfall and Agile.

• Excellent project management skills, including project planning, risk management, and team management.

• Strong commun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to work with clients, technical teams, and internal stakeholders.

• Ability to work in a fast-paced, dynamic environment, with multiple projects and deadlines.

•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with the ability to identify and mitigate project risks.

•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or a related field.
